It would not be possible to proceed to recover the amount of tax from the assessee. The assessee cannot be doubly saddled with the tax liability. Deduction of tax at source is only one of the modes. Once this mode is adopted and by virtue of the statutory provisions the person responsible
As provided by s. 205 of the Act, where tax is deductible at source, the assessee shall not be called upon to pay the tax himself to the extent to which it has been deducted from the relevant income. Thus, from the aforesaid provisions it emerges that as soon as the tax is actually deducted

As per the records of the Centralized Processing Cell (TDS), it has been observed that the Accounts Office Identification Number (AIN) has not been mentioned in the TDS statements submitted by you. What is AIN and its relevance : AIN is a unique seven digit number allotted by NSDL, to the Pay and Accounts Office […]
